Balsam apples (Barelaa) are a late summer vegetable that measure between 1 to 2 inches long. They are slightly curved at one end with a soft, delicate texture. This pale green juicy fruit is a relative of bitter melon. Balsam apples are cooked only when young and tender and still green. Since this vegetable is delicate, it cooks quickly.
